Worthington Schools demographics summary. Zippia estimates demographics and statistics for Worthington Schools by using a database of 30 million profiles. Our estimates are verified against BLS, Census, and current job openings data for accuracy. After extensive research and analysis, Zippia's data science team found that:

  • Worthington Schools has 42 employees.
  • 60% of Worthington Schools employees are women, while 40% are men.
  • The most common ethnicity at Worthington Schools is White (74%).
  • 10% of Worthington Schools employees are Hispanic or Latino.
  • 9% of Worthington Schools employees are Black or African American.
  • The average employee at Worthington Schools makes $45,473 per year.
  • Worthington Schools employees are most likely to be members of the democratic party.
  • Employees at Worthington Schools stay with the company for 5.7 years on average.
